The House budget is final, and it includes severe cuts across state government, including detrimental cuts to children's programs and services. Click here for details.
  • Early education is cut 20%, much more than most other areas of the budget.
  • The House proposed cuts to K-12 education that are twice as deep as those proposed by the Governor, including eliminating teaching assistants above 1st grade and more.
  • House proposed cuts to Health and Human Services programs are more than twice as deep as those proposed by the Governor, including sharp cuts to Medicaid.
